Get Access To All JobsTips for Finding OPT Sponsorship as a Software Development Manager
Target companies already filing H-1B for engineering roles
Employers who sponsor H-1B visas for software engineers are far more likely to sponsor a Software Development Manager. Check OFLC disclosure data to confirm a company's sponsorship history before investing time in their application process.
Lead with your STEM OPT eligibility upfront
If your degree is in computer science, software engineering, or a related STEM field, you qualify for a 24-month STEM OPT extension. Mentioning this early gives employers a longer runway and reduces hesitation about your authorization timeline.
Frame your technical depth alongside leadership scope
Hiring managers for this role want both engineering credibility and team leadership. Quantify team size, delivery outcomes, and technical decisions you owned. Generic management experience without technical grounding rarely clears the bar at sponsoring employers.
Prioritize companies with established immigration infrastructure
Large tech firms and well-funded scale-ups have immigration counsel on retainer and defined H-1B sponsorship processes. Smaller startups may be willing but lack the operational capacity to file correctly and on time before your OPT expires.
Prepare a clear authorization timeline for recruiter conversations
Know your OPT end date, STEM extension eligibility, and H-1B cap deadline. Recruiters frequently ask early in the process. A confident, organized answer reduces friction and signals you understand the sponsorship process as well as they do.
Negotiate the H-1B timeline into your offer conversation
If your OPT expires soon after your start date, raise the H-1B filing timeline before signing. Confirming the employer will file in the next cap season protects you from starting a role that loses authorization within months of joining.
Software Development Manager OPT: Frequently Asked Questions
Can I work as a Software Development Manager on F-1 OPT?
Yes. Software Development Manager is a specialty occupation that requires a bachelor's degree or higher in computer science, software engineering, or a related technical field, which directly satisfies OPT work authorization requirements. Your employment must be in a role directly related to your major field of study, and you must report it to your DSO within the required timeframe.
Does a Software Development Manager role qualify for the STEM OPT extension?
It does if your underlying degree is in a STEM-designated field such as computer science, software engineering, or information systems, and your employer is enrolled in E-Verify. The role itself involves applying STEM knowledge in a managerial and technical capacity, which USCIS generally accepts. Confirm your degree's CIP code qualifies with your DSO before filing the extension.

Do Software Development Manager roles typically require H-1B sponsorship to transition from OPT?
Yes, for most F-1 students this is the standard path after OPT. The H-1B cap-subject lottery opens each April for an October 1 start date, so timing matters if your OPT expires mid-year. Some employers also file for H-1B1 visa or O-1 visas depending on your background, and cap-exempt institutions like universities or nonprofits are an option worth considering.
Will employers view my OPT status as a barrier for a management-level role?
Some will, but many established tech employers routinely sponsor engineering managers and are comfortable with the process. The stronger your technical leadership record and the earlier you surface the sponsorship conversation, the less friction you'll encounter. Companies that have previously filed H-1B petitions for senior engineers have the infrastructure in place and are the most practical targets.
